Description

In this brief introduction to the Israeli-Palestinian conflict, the author demystifies the politics of the region and identifies its myriad actors. At the same time, she provides a theoretical context for evaluating not only this Middle East conflict, but other global dilemmas as well. "One Land, Two Peoples", presents the history, current status and future options of one of the most intractable conflicts facing today's international community.
